17 July 2002 DARPA FCS unmanned ground vehicle research initiatives
Author Affiliations +
Abstract
The Defense Advanced Research Projects Agency (DARPA) and the US Army (ASAALT) have jointly funded several FCS research initiatives in ground robotics. The Unmanned Ground Combat Vehicle (UGCV) and Perception for Off-Road Mobility (PerceptOR) programs are the major elements of this joint ground robotic effort. These programs were initiated in fiscal year 2001 and have progressed through their first phase. The UGCV program, now in Phase IB, has downselected from 11 concepts designs to 4. Phase IB focuses on detailed design of teams' concepts in anticipation of the prototype construction Phase II and initial vehicle roll-out near the end of the 2002 calendar year. This paper highlights program findings to date as a result of the initial phase, and illustrates plans for Phase II prototype testing. The PerceptOR program, currently in Phase II, has completed its Phase I which involved development of a perception system for operation on a commercial All Terrain Vehicle. This paper describes the effort of the first phase, and outlines the plans for vehicle testing in Phases II and III.
